Miragul’s Phylactery: The Crucible

This is the hardest of the 3 Everforst zones. First off if your not carful getting out of the room you’ll have 2 tripple ups on you, and will probably quickly wipe. Once you kill thouse 2 your will be in the main room with 2 halls. You can go down either of the 2 halls you want.

We went to the left. Clear the left room and you will get a Shard that you need to put on one of the 2 pillars in the room that you started. Once you get both shards one from each hall you can unlock the next level).

I believe when you open both area a name spawn in the center of the room (picture below). But i can’t remember. But the first level isn’t to hard so you should figure it out.

Once you have unlocked the second level there will be a room on the left and right again Both have names.

On the left side group together. You can only get these names down to 50 percent, you can not kill them, what you need to do i get them on stand on there colored platform and they will turn in to NPC that are locked there.  At this point The Master will spawn and spend the next 5 mintues (felt like months) talking about each name, before killing them. Eventually he will be attack able and you can kill him. If i remeber right he has a lot of HP. We did kill him on our first try, but it was a long fight and a few time we almost wiped. He is a Necromancer and has necromancer type of spells.

On the right side of the second level room is 4 stand, and 4 move able objects (a tree, a person, a shiny object and a fish). You need to put each on it right stand. When you do this a picture will appear on the wall behind it. Once all 4 are placed a small mob spawn kill it spawns Xorlac the Cleanser. He also has a lot of HP, we killed him on the first time and i didn’t notice anything special about him other than we almost died a few time.

Once hes dead and you place his stone and The master stone on the stand in the room and a stair case will come out of the ground The first time you see this stair case being formed it is pretty cool. Probabaly one of the best animation in eq2.

At the top of the case you will meet Miragul him self and he will send his level 85 monster The Codexicon after you. And this mob is hard so hard we couldn’t kill it. The mob it self though isn’t the problrem. The problem is every 20 % unless you can stop it the mob will spawn 4 books. There are 2 tourches in this room that you can use to destory the books. You have 5 second to destory all 4 books (it a 2 second cast). So the 2 people destorying books have very little room for error. If you fail to kill the books, the name does an AOE that pretty much an instant death for the group. If you do kill the books in time some adds spawn that are not part of the encounter, (there easy). Destorying the books in time though is hard and we gave up.

One thing we found out if you pull the name to a wall the book will still spawn in the center circle area. By doing this it easier to see the book than having the mob there and other players.
